Rob Reiner and his wife, Michele Singer Reiner, were murdered yesterday in their Brentwood home. The horror is compounded that their own son, Nick, has been arrested on the murder charges.
Nick Reiner is being held on no bail.
Rob Reiner’s troubled son Nick fatally stabbed the famed director and his wife Michele at their Los Angeles home, authorities said Monday.
Nick Reiner, 32, who spent years in and out of rehab for drug addiction, is in custody and being held without bail, Page Six confirmed. (snip)
The couple’s daughter Romy found Rob Reiner, 78, and Michele Reiner, 68, with their throats slashed around 3:30 p.m. Sunday and told cops that she believed a family member “should be suspect,” TMZ reported.
